CVE-2025-31260 Overview
CVE-2025-31260 is a permissions vulnerability in Apple macOS that allows a malicious application to bypass access restrictions and obtain sensitive user data. The flaw stems from improper access control (CWE-284), where the operating system fails to properly enforce permission boundaries, enabling unauthorized data access by local applications.
Critical Impact
A malicious application running locally on an affected macOS system can access sensitive user data that should be protected by system permissions, potentially leading to privacy breaches and data exfiltration.
Affected Products
- Apple macOS versions prior to 15.5 (Sequoia)
Discovery Timeline
- 2025-05-12 - CVE-2025-31260 published to NVD
- 2025-11-03 - Last updated in NVD database
Technical Details for CVE-2025-31260
Vulnerability Analysis
This vulnerability represents an improper access control flaw in macOS's permission enforcement mechanism. The operating system fails to adequately restrict application access to protected user data, creating a pathway for unauthorized information disclosure.
The attack requires local access to the target system, meaning an attacker would need to either have physical access or have already gained a foothold through another means such as social engineering or a separate vulnerability. Once a malicious application is running on the system, it can leverage this permissions gap to read sensitive user information that should be protected by the operating system's sandboxing and permission controls.
The vulnerability specifically affects the confidentiality of user data without impacting system integrity or availability. This indicates the flaw is limited to information disclosure rather than enabling system modification or denial of service.
Root Cause
The root cause is improper access control (CWE-284) within macOS's permission management system. The operating system failed to implement sufficient restrictions on data access permissions, allowing applications to bypass intended security boundaries. Apple addressed this by adding additional restrictions to properly enforce permission boundaries between applications and protected user data.
Attack Vector
The attack vector is local, requiring the attacker to execute a malicious application on the target macOS system. The exploitation scenario involves:
- An attacker crafts a malicious application designed to exploit the permissions weakness
- The application is delivered to the victim through social engineering, malicious downloads, or supply chain compromise
- Once executed, the application leverages the improper access controls to read sensitive user data
- The attacker can then exfiltrate the obtained data for malicious purposes
The vulnerability requires low privileges to exploit and no user interaction beyond initial application execution, making it relatively straightforward to leverage once an attacker has local access.

How to Mitigate CVE-2025-31260
Immediate Actions Required
- Update all macOS systems to version 15.5 (Sequoia) or later immediately
- Audit systems for potentially malicious applications that may have exploited this vulnerability
- Review and restrict application installation policies to prevent unauthorized software
- Enable Gatekeeper and ensure only signed applications from trusted sources can execute
Patch Information
Apple has released macOS Sequoia 15.5 to address this vulnerability. The fix implements additional restrictions to properly enforce permission boundaries and prevent unauthorized data access. Administrators should prioritize deployment of this update across all managed macOS endpoints.
